Context: Ardenfell line margins slipped three points over two quarters. Drivers: input steel costs, aggressive discounting at the Westmoor branch, and a stale price book. Proposal: uplift list prices four percent, tighten discount authority to regional level, sunset the two lowest-margin SKUs. Risk: volume loss at Halverton accounts, estimated under two percent. Decision requested at Thursday's review. Modelling assumptions are in the appendix pack. The commercial reasoning leadership wants kept close is noted directly below.

board note of tajop-yajof: The finance team signed off on a budget of $77.6 million for Project Pramir.

## Step 2: Formula sandbox rollout (eng sync notes)

User-supplied formulas in Calcwright now execute inside the Fennel interpreter jail instead of raw eval. Timeouts are enforced per-cell; anything over budget returns a sandbox error, not a hang. Legacy macros from the Oatbridge era are rejected outright. Migration owner is the Lattice team. Apply the sandbox settings below before enabling the flag.

service settings:
ralael:
  pin: 7453
  tenant: zorath
  seal: seal_087806e4
  metrics_host: metrics.ralael.paliqworks.example
  standby_team: fraath
  escalation: praok-istiel
  nonce: 10e083

**Ticket #982 — Cent drift in multi-hop conversions**

Hey, quick one for review: converting through GBP→JPY→EUR in Coinvale loses or gains a cent about 3% of the time. Pretty sure we're rounding in the hop function instead of at the end. Patch moves rounding to the final step and adds property tests. Repro against the build noted below.

build token for fawef-tawip: htk14_e61e571215dd6c

Health checks on the Pellan API nodes behind the Marwick load balancer intermittently report unhealthy despite normal traffic. Timeout is 2s; p99 on the check endpoint spiked to 2.4s after yesterday's deploy. Suspect the new auth middleware runs on the check path. Rolled one node back to confirm. The suspect build is noted below.

pipeline stamp: htk4_66df